Links: Standard Rim Version-https://www.ebay.com/itm/335827794041?mkcid=16&mkevt=1&mkrid=711-127632-2357-0&ssspo=Lnz2gUfyTQ2&sssrc=2524149&ssuid=Lnz2gUfyTQ2&widget_ver=artemis&media=COPY Revolver Rim Version-https://www.ebay.com/itm/335823612861?mkcid=16&mkevt=1&mkrid=711-127632-2357-0&ssspo=Lnz2gUfyTQ2&sssrc=2051273&ssuid=Lnz2gUfyTQ2&var=&widget_ver=artemis&media=COPY Designed to allow repeated dry firing of 22 LR firearms, these snap caps are made of a material which cushions and absorbs firing pin impacts, while preventing damage to the face of the chamber. Unlike other printed snap caps, this material does not crack or shatter and can withstand multiple repeated hits in the same location. See technical specifications below for more details. Technical Specifications- • Material: 95A shore hardness TPU at 100% infill • Color: Bright Orange for easy visibility and safety • Chemical resistance: Impervious to most gun cleaning solvents and lubricants. • Includes: (10) .22LR snap caps • Size variations available: ○ Standard rim thickness – Designed to the max rim thickness allowed in .22LR SAAMI specifications, these are the most durable and are recommended in everything except 22 revolvers. ○ Revolver rim thickness – Designed to meet a medium rim thickness according to .22LR SAAMI specifications, these are designed to work in 22 revolvers and are slightly thinner than the standard model in order to easily allow revolver cylinders to rotate and not put additional stress on the indexing star and pawl mechanism. • Storage and use: Do not store in a magazine for extended period of time or temporary deformation in the rim and body section can occur. These are a rubberized material and can temporarily deform if left stored under pressure for an extended period of time. Designed for dry fire training and manipulation drills. • Durability: This is a consumable item with a lifespan that will vary depending on firing pin geometry, and strength of what it is being used in. Typical durability ratings shown below – ○ 22 handgun with a blunt or flat faced firing pin – Multiple consecutive hit rated in the same location without extracting the snap cap. As long as an extra strength hammer or striker spring is not used, these will have the longest lifespan. ○ 22 handgun with knife edge or very narrow surface area firing pin, or enhanced firing pin or striker spring strength – Multiple hit rated, although depending on the strength of the springs and the size of the firing pin face, multiple consecutive hits may cause damage to the snap cap rim. This varies by individual firearm ○ 22 rifle – Although not expressly designed for use in 22 rifles, these do work well in AR-22 setups as long as the hammer spring weight is standard mill spec or below. These snap caps WILL PROTECT a rifle in the event of dry firing, but usable rim life will be shortened because most rifle firing pin or striker springs will cause tears or permanent deformation to the rim area. • Warranty: Limited 6-month warranty from date of purchase at my discretion which covers any manufacturing defects.
